Course Aims
The Problem-solving using LEAN techniques course focuses on practical approaches that can be used to identify problems, understand their underlying causes and develop effective solutions. Rather than simply addressing the symptoms of a problem, participants will consider how structured LEAN techniques can help identify why problems occur and reduce the likelihood of them recurring.
Participants will explore how to define problems clearly, gather relevant information, identify root causes and evaluate potential solutions. The techniques covered can be applied to a wide variety of workplace situations, from inefficient processes and recurring errors to delays, waste and service-quality issues.
The course is particularly useful for managers, team leaders, supervisors and employees involved in operational improvement or continuous improvement initiatives. No previous knowledge of LEAN is required.
